23 Niger Soldiers Tragically Lost in a Terrorist Attack Following the Nation’s Decision to Discontinue Military Ties with the US

In a border region between Niger and Burkina Faso, a tragic incident occurred where 23 Nigerien military personnel lost their lives due to an ambush, as reported by the nation’s defense ministry.

On Tuesday and Wednesday, soldiers participated in cleanup efforts close to Burkina Faso’s Mai region. Tragically, they faced a “complicated ambush” during this time, resulting in their deaths. The statement also mentioned that approximately 30 terrorists were successfully neutralized.

In the landlocked nation of Niger, home to 25 million individuals and situated within a volatile region, a recent declaration has been made to temporarily halt military collaboration with the United States.

For more than ten years, Niger has been a steadfast ally of the United States in the Sahel region. Encompassing Africa from the Atlantic to the Red Sea, the Sahel is among the world’s largest areas with poor governance. In this region, various criminal activities such as terrorism, banditry, human and arms trafficking, cattle theft, and armed robbery have persisted.
